LL/INFRA — Infrastructure Session Logs#

Session logs for cross-cutting infrastructure work: link management, directory restructuring, build tooling, structural debt analysis, and related policy decisions. Unlike study/, forge/, and other/ (which are indexed by paper number), INFRA sessions often span multiple papers or concern the project as a whole.

Next free number

The next available INFRA log entry is: b18

b17 — b19 SGIR intro rework + LLoL/Laodicea footnote landing (2026m05d10–12)#

Three-session arc covering the b19 intro’s closing paragraph cluster (who-bears-the-burden + historical pattern + Hare prosociality), landing of the LLoL / “of Laodicea” identity-declaration footnote (fn 4) on the title page, and addition of 10 new bibliography entries (Hare2017, HareWoods2020, NCHWA2014, GouldWilson2020, Wurth2020, Wintour2020, Wilde2018, JohnOfEphesus2017Pearse, Beddington2008MentalWealth, Bezos2019Einsteins). Also: the noteextranote rename across all three .bib files (Rule N added to AHA/bibliography-management.md); title-page project-metadata block relocated to the SI start; a session-level absolutism flag surfaced and applied throughout. A canonical title-page-footnote template extracted to AHA/study-title-page-footnotes-template.md. AI-co-authorship footnote (fn 6 expansion) deferred to a dedicated fresh-context discussion.

b16 — b19 PDF build fix: :cite: in captions + long-caption overflow (2026m05d10)#

Diagnosed and fixed five blocking LaTeX errors in the b19 PDF build. Root cause: :cite: calls inside figure captions (Fig.3, Fig.6, Fig.9, Fig.13) produced fragile \hyperlink macros that broke \caption@ydblarg argument scanning, cascading to 154 undefined hyper references via a corrupted .aux write. A separate ! Dimension too large. error in \caption@slc was triggered by the long Fig.9 caption overflowing the single-line measurement. Fixed by (a) converting the five caption-internal :cite: calls to plain (Author, Year; cited in main text) text and (b) adding singlelinecheck=false to conf.py \captionsetup. Build now clean (0 errors, 0 undefined figure refs, non-interactive). Link- convention normalization deferred pending LLoL re-test of the new PDF.

b15 — Trail-recording policy for b19/b20 vs. b18a-b18e (2026m04d27)#

EDEN analysis (Grey Edge GE-1) of how much of the “how I got here” trail to preserve for support papers (b19, b20) when the goal is to ship b18a-b18e credibly under resource pressure. Seven options steelmanned with pros/cons; recommended path combines Options 2+4+5+7 (name the breakdown in b19, write a two-track policy, use the breakdown as evidence inside b18, queue an audit of the standard itself before b18a starts). Status: analysis complete, LLoL decision pending.

b14 — wwv-sgir RST-citations → sphinxcontrib-bibtex migration (2026m04d27)#

Resolution of the b19 toctree-conflict that had kept si/wwv-sgir-evolvix-study-dv_llol_oov1_2026m04d17.rst orphaned to avoid PDF duplicate-citation-target warnings. All 12 RST-native [X]_ citations were converted to :cite:`X` against existing references.bib and b19-epidemiology.bib entries (no new bib entries needed; EvolvixCompiler renamed to PrototypeEvolvixCompiler per 2026m04d27 canonical key). The file was re-added to the b19 toctree; build confirmed 0 duplicate-citation warnings.

b13 — Evolvix Zenodo home + _POST registry infrastructure (2026m04d24–26)#

Catch-up llog for the 3-day session that produced the Evolvix Zenodo home pages, established the _POST registry infrastructure (DD b11–b14 + b25, AA b11–b15), and updated the b19 SGIR paper plus EvolvixCompiler bibtex with the Zenodo DOI.